Boost Server Performance with the Intel Xeon E5-2650Lv2 Processor
The Intel Xeon E5-2650Lv2 processor is designed to enhance server performance, offering a balance of power and efficiency. With 10 cores and a low thermal design power, this processor provides the performance needed for demanding server applications.
- Processor Type: Intel Xeon
- Model: E5-2650Lv2
- Clock Speed: 1.7Ghz
- Cores: 10
- L3 Cache: 25MB
- QPI Speed: 7.2GT/S
- Socket: Fclga 2011
- TDP: 70W
